The Intercity Bus Security Grant Program for 2026 is designed to help intercity bus companies enhance their security measures to protect against terrorism. The program is part of a broader effort by the Department of Homeland Security to secure transportation infrastructure.
Who it's for: This grant is specifically for for-profit intercity bus companies that are looking to improve their security measures to protect against potential terrorist threats.

Use of Funds
The funds can be used to enhance security measures for intercity bus operations, including but not limited to, surveillance systems, security personnel, and training programs aimed at preventing terrorist attacks.
Total Program Funding
$1,900,000
Expected Awards
30
Cost Sharing
Required
